#2B2169 Hex color

#2B2169

The hexadecimal color code #2B2169 corresponds to the code RGB( 43, 33, 105 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,17 level), green (at 0,13 level) and blue (at 0,41 level). Its brightness is 27% and its saturation is 52%. It is composed of red at 23%, green at 18% and blue at 58%.
